U.S. patent number D693,368 [Application Number D/428,877] was granted by the patent office on 2013-11-12 for display screen with animated graphical user interface.
This patent grant is currently assigned to Microsoft Corporation. The grantee listed for this patent is Tom Alphin, III, Rolf Ebeling, Melinda Knight, Maverick Velasco. Invention is credited to Tom Alphin, III, Rolf Ebeling, Melinda Knight, Maverick Velasco.

Description
FIG. 1 is the first image in a sequence for a display screen with
animated graphical user interface showing our new design;
FIG. 2 is the second image thereof;
FIG. 3 is the third image thereof;
FIG. 4 is the fourth image thereof;
FIG. 5 is the fifth image thereof;
FIG. 6 is the sixth image thereof;
FIG. 7 is the seventh image thereof;
FIG. 8 is the eighth image thereof;
FIG. 9 is the ninth image thereof;
FIG. 10 is the tenth image thereof;
FIG. 11 is the eleventh image thereof; and,
FIG. 12 is the twelfth image thereof.
The appearance of the animated graphical user interface
sequentially transitions between the images shown in FIGS. 1-12.
The process or period in which one image transitions to another
forms no part of the claimed design. The broken line showing of the
remainder of the display screen is for environmental purposes only
and forms no part of the claimed design.
